Taylors College

Sydney, Australia

Taylors College is a leading education provider that specializes in pathway programs for international students, preparing them for entry into top universities in Australia and New Zealand. With campuses in Sydney, Perth, and Auckland, the college offers foundation programs, diploma courses, and English language support to help students transition.
